It’s the autumn of 1863, and as the Civil War rages, a stranger named Violet seeks refuge with the Kelly family. Peg Kelly, 11, is thrilled—Violet treats her like an adult, not a child. Violet is fleeing Confederate raiders and has information that may save the Union. But she can’t deliver her message unless she takes a dangerous journey.

Author Bio: Joan Lowery Nixon

Author Bio: Joan Lowery Nixon

Joan Lowery Nixon (1927-2003) studied journalism at the University of Southern California. At USC, she met her husband, Hershell, a United States Navy officer and a geologist, and was a member of Kappa Delta sorority. She sold her books at various schools in Los Angeles before becoming a full-time writer, authoring more than 140 books.
